More helpful, however, might be that everyone I know with any experience is confident that X ounces of extra down in your sleeping bag is a lot better than the equivalent weight of sleeping bag liner for keeping you warm.

I've used liners when I had to sleep in indoor situations (European huts) that required such, and I used one for quite a bit when I borrowed my wife's bag, just to keep it nice.

In the situation that you describe if it's anything close to weight neutral between those choices, I'd go with the 20 degree bag.
